“But I think technology advertising will have to stop addressing how products are made and concentrate more on what a product will do for the consumer.”

Jay Chiat

About This Quote

Source Interview: Advertising Age, 1990

Advertising should shift focus from product creation to consumer benefit, highlighting utility over technical details.

In simple terms: Show how products help people, not just how they’re made.
